D25 — Leiomyoma of uterus
Non-billable headerICD-10-CM
D25 is a non-billable header ICD-10-CM code for leiomyoma of uterus. It cannot be billed on its own: choose one of the more specific child codes below.
Includes
Conditions this code covers.
- uterine fibroid
- uterine fibromyoma
- uterine myoma

Risk adjustment
D25 does not map to an HCC and does not risk-adjust under CMS-HCC V28. That is normal — most ICD-10 codes do not. It still needs to be coded correctly; it just will not move a RAF score.

Questions about D25
- Is D25 a billable ICD-10-CM code?
- No. D25 is a non-billable header code. Code to a higher level of specificity using one of its child codes.
- Where does D25 sit in the tabular list?
- Neoplasms (C00-D49), in the block Benign neoplasms, except benign neuroendocrine tumors (D10-D36).
